get rid of food source.and cover they prefer and they go.....
I had similar problem along Front of house Hedges..Always loaded with Gekos and Camelion lizards....I removed Hedges and have not seen copperhead since....
I dont advocate cutting down tree but maybe spray ground to kill (cicadas) if its a option ...then there food source is gone
